Overview
The Sigma 4 PPV Monitoring System is designed to monitor source strength in real time during seismic operations. A Sigma 4 nodal seismograph is placed between the source and the asset to be protected, allowing crews to monitor Peak Particle Velocity, or PPV, as source activity occurs. As the source starts, data is wirelessly transmitted to an Android tablet for analysis and display. At the first sign of a violation, source activity can be halted by the operator, helping protect nearby structures, utilities, and sensitive assets. The system combines Sigma 4 seismic hardware, wireless field display, and Event Monitor software for real-time PPV viewing, post-processing, plots, analysis, and reporting.
Features
- Monitors source strength in real time
- Measures Peak Particle Velocity during source activity
- Displays PPV levels on an Android tablet
- Allows operators to respond quickly to possible vibration violations
- Uses a Sigma 4 nodal seismograph as the digitizing system
- Includes 3C 2Hz geophone
- 24-bit seismic recording system
- Internal battery
- Integrated GPS
- Wi-Fi transmitter support
- Small Wi-Fi module sends PPV data to the Android tablet
- Provides instant results for the operator
- Allows real-time analysis and viewing of PPV levels
- Supports faster on-site decisions
- Data can be downloaded into Event Monitor for post-processing
- Compares observed PPV levels to legal limits
- Analyzes vibration data
- Generates plots and analysis
- Outputs reports for the crew and client
